I have recently become a Full Member of the European Society for the Study of Western Esotericism (ESSWE), the first society dedicated to the academic study of the history of all aspects of the Western esoteric tradition including the Hermetic Tradition, Rosicrucianism and Paracelsianism, Astrology, Alchemy and Magic. Although exorcism is not currently one of the major research interests of members of ESSWE, it is to be hoped that in future the ‘official magic’ of the church will be considered alongside ceremonial magic, which often drew on the church’s official and semi-official liturgies anyway. ESSWE was founded in Amsterdam in 2005 and hosts a biannual conference, which this year will be in Gothenburg, Sweden.
